About Lokpur Village

Lokpur is a large village in Khoyrasol tehsil, in the district of Birbhum, West Bengal.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 4,018, made up of 2,022 males and 1,996 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 987 females per 1000 males. The village covers 281.78 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 731123,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Lokpur

The census records public bus service for Lokpur as Available within 10+ km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within village.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
